This hotel is an ideal choice for travelers who want to take in the sights and sounds of Helan. Yinchuan Railway Station is located approximately 19km away while Yinchuan Hedong International Airport is 36km away. The nearby area boasts an abundance of attractions including Ningxiazhiliang Culture M...